Output 2995319fb4be89069a0b13011770241f4781fa22e82eb46a4e2c25df5fbf3958:94

value
77324
script pubkey
OP_0 OP_PUSHBYTES_32 e94b9ee91f4d42e249d40775e48a5ebab3b76b21164c22cfe74e1b3a18ba73b2
address
bc1qa99ea6glf4pwyjw5qa67fzj7h2emw6epzexz9nl8fcdn5x96wweqznvd4y
transaction
2995319fb4be89069a0b13011770241f4781fa22e82eb46a4e2c25df5fbf3958
spent
true